What does the saying cat on a hot tin roof mean?

extreme nervous worry

idiom (UK old-fashioned like a cat on hot bricks) used to describe someone who is in a state of extreme nervous worry. SMART Vocabulary: related words and phrases. Anxious and worried.

Is there a movie called Cat on a Hot Tin Roof?

Cat on a Hot Tin Roof is a 1958 American drama film directed by Richard Brooks. It is based on the 1955 Pulitzer Prize-winning play of the same name by Tennessee Williams and adapted by Richard Brooks and James Poe.

What does the crutch symbolize in Cat on a Hot Tin Roof?

(17) In Cat on a Hot Tin Roof, not only Brick's disablement but also his crutch acts as a narrative prosthesis by signifying his gender role failure and his alcoholism, as well as pointing to both homosocial and homosexual relations.

Why is Brick an alcoholic?

Brick drinks incessantly in search of a «click» of peacefulness, and, in some ways, to usher himself closer to death. Alcohol is his means of coping with world, when Brick can no longer deal with societal expectations for him. Alcohol functions as an escape from reality.

Why was Brick mad at Maggie in Cat on a Hot Tin Roof?

An ex-athlete, Brick struggles with his homosexual feelings toward his recently deceased friend Skipper. Grief struck, Brick behaves recklessly and injures his legs, leaving him housebound. He drinks away his feelings and distances himself from his wife Maggie “the Cat”.

Why did Brick hang up on Skipper?

He sees how entangled he has become in lies. He realizes that his allegiance to these lies and societal codes caused him to hang up on Skipper upon hearing Skipper's confession, and, thus, caused him to expedite Skipper's death.

What is wrong with Big Daddy in Cat on a Hot Tin Roof?

Big Daddy, in full Big Daddy Pollitt, fictional character, a wealthy plantation owner who confronts some painful truths with his son Brick in the play Cat on a Hot Tin Roof (1955) by Tennessee Williams. Big Daddy is a willful and domineering patriarch who is unaware that he is dying of cancer.
